Frequently Asked Questions about Utilities Included De Pere Apartments

What is the Cheapest Utilities Included apartment in De Pere?

Currently the most affordable Utilities Included Apartment in De Pere is at 1097-1101 Anderson Dr listed at $585.

How much is the average rent for a Utilities Included De Pere Apartment?

The average rent for a Utilities Included Apartment in De Pere is $1,348.

What is the largest Utilities Included De Pere Apartment for rent?

Today's Utilities Included apartment with the most square footage in De Pere is a 1,756 square feet unit starting from $1,150 at Portofino Place.
